Cellular respiration & fermentation - life is work, and that work needs. Overview of metabolism: metabolic pathways as controlled chemistry. Must be coupled to exergonic reaction: each step coordinated by a specific enzyme exergonic, catabolic pathways: breakdown, anabolic pathways: synthesis,endergonic. Catabolic reactions: breakdown of reactants (e. g. starch, glycogen, used for recycling, used to obtain energy for endergonic reactions. Atp, nadh: 2 ways to make atp, substrate-level phosphorylation, chemiosmosis. Energy intermediates: electrons removed by oxidation are used to create energy intermediates like nadh, nad+ Oxidation of organic fuel molecules during cellular respiration. During cellular respiration, the fuel (such as glucose) is oxidized, and o2 is reduced. Electron transport chain: unlike an uncontrolled reaction, the electron transport chain passes electrons in a series of steps. Anabolic reactions: biosynthetic reactions, make large macromolecules, tissues, organs, etc or smaller molecules not available from food, powered by catabolism. ** each atp undergoes 10,000 cycles of hydrolysis and resynthesis every day.
